NU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2024 in Review
574 of the 6,958 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Nu Holdings (NU) for Q1 2024, worth a combined $31.8B — up 46% from $21.8B a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 151 funds opened new NU positions and 68 closed out — a net gain of 83 holders — while 211 added to existing stakes and 153 trimmed.
The largest buyer was WCM Investment Management, adding an estimated $940M. The largest seller was Galileo PTC, exiting entirely with an estimated $790M sold.
